Improving Workflow in High-Throughput Food Production Environments
Efficient movement is fundamental to high-throughput food production. Leading UK equipment manufacturer Invicta has long worked with the food and drink sector to improve workflow and output through practical equipment design.
In busy production environments, efficiency depends not only on the choice of processing equipment, but on how materials and products move through the space. Even small inefficiencies in layout or handling can quickly restrict flow.
Ingredients, part-finished goods and finished products must move smoothly from one stage to the next. When this flow is disrupted − through poor layout, unsuitable equipment or unnecessary handling − the impact is felt across the operation, affecting productivity, safety and consistency.
A well-planned layout is essential. Clear pathways and logical sequencing help maintain flow, but the equipment used must also support efficient movement. Racks, trolleys, trays and workstations need to be easy to manoeuvre, correctly sized and robust for continuous use. Details such as wheel type, load stability and ergonomic design can significantly influence performance.
Poorly specified equipment can introduce friction, while welldesigned solutions reduce handling and support a more continuous workflow.
